Job description

As an Assistant Manager, you support Desjardins’s strategic priorities by leading your department, leveraging the full market potential, and fulfilling the needs and expectations of members and clients. You are responsible for the strategic and operational management of a team engaged in specialized activities. Your role involves building and maintaining long-term business relationships with clients and members within your line of business.

You will develop and monitor a business plan that addresses priorities, challenges, and objectives. Ensuring unit performance, sound risk management, and adherence to standards is key. You will follow up on results and use your decision-making skills and results-driven approach to manage your department’s employees and performance effectively.

You oversee employee skills development and ensure high-quality service delivery, making talent development essential. You will serve as a coach, providing advisory services and specific recommendations. The work requires extensive knowledge of the organization and your line of business, and more specifically, you will be required to:

  1. Support your supervisor by helping develop business strategies aligned with Desjardins’s strategic priorities and the unit’s challenges.

  2. Ensure service quality and manage the member/client experience.

  3. Implement and monitor action plans to achieve targeted results.

  4. Establish management and communication practices that promote talent acquisition, team synergy, and change management, in line with Desjardins’s values. Lead, coach, and motivate your team to develop skills, enhance engagement, and empower employees.

  5. Develop and implement a competitive, profitable service offering that incorporates partnerships to provide an exceptional member/client experience.

  6. Ensure process efficiency and continuous improvement to boost profitability.

  7. Promote the Desjardins brand and strengthen the organization’s community roots.

  8. Uphold Desjardins’s cooperative values.
